Patient Services Representative-Intermediate (Endodontics)
- Verifies and/or obtains all benefits insurance information for patients.
- Obtains authorizations and referrals; assists in the collection of copays and existing balances due and assists with financial counseling as needed.
- Serves as an insurance resource for all clinic staff.
- Remains up to date on all insurance issues.
- Handles and answers all phone calls and transfers calls to the appropriate departments as needed.
- Manages patient appointments according to the physician's schedules and/or protocols.
- Performs all other duties as assigned.
- Detail oriented with the ability to organize and coordinate work within schedule constraints and handle emergent requirements in a timely manner.
- Ability to monitor important and complex projects concurrently.
- Knowledge of Microsoft Word, Excel, PowerPoint, and Lotus Notes/other email software.
- Effectively communicates verbally and in writing, to include writing and preparing memorandums, letters, and other official correspondence.
EDUCATION:
- High school diploma or GED is required.
PREFERRED:
- Bilingual (English/Spanish)
